#8f71bc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#8f71bc is composed of 56.1% red, 44.3% green and 73.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 23.9% cyan, 39.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 26.3% black. It has a hue angle of 264 degrees, a saturation of 35.9% and a lightness of 59%. #8f71bc color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e2ff with #1f0079. Closest websafe color is: #9966cc.

Shades and Tints of #8f71bc

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030205 is the darkest color, while #f8f6f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#8f71bc

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#95919c is the less saturated color, while #8231fc is the most saturated one.
